This divya desam is about 4 miles from Trichy. It can be reached by train as it is in the Trichy-Vilupuram chord line. This place is also known as Uttamar Koil, Biskshandar Koil, Neepa kshetram, Kadamba vana kshetram, Trirumurti kshetram and Adimahapuram. This temple is very close to the kollidam river. A unique feature of this divya desam is there are three sannithis, one for each of the Holy trinity viz., Siva, Brahma and Narayana. Their respective consorts also have a shrine. In addition, there is a special shrine for Goddess of Learning, Sarasvati. Druing karthikai deepam, both Perumal and Siva are taken out in procession round the streets of the temple town.
